wiki:Developers/kenta

Version 1 (modified by kenta, 13 years ago) (diff)

--

Todo

  • vlmag (due 2010/12/24)

vlmag 下書きメモ

最初に概要

紹介するのは

  • ディスクのイメージをループバックマウントする方法
    1. dd でダンプしたイメージを kpartx
    2. VMWare の VMDK ファイルを qemu-img で変換したあと kpartx
  • chroot でなんちゃって Virtual Machine

事例 1:古い Vine Linux 4.2 の環境を Vine Linux 5.2 にお引っ越し

  1. dd したディスクイメージをループバックマウント
  2. MAKEDEVとか
  3. sshd を動かしてログイン
  4. VMWare Player と chroot 環境でベンチマーク比較
    • I/O で差がつくはずだから、ディスクに負荷がかかるベンチマークを探す

事例 2:Debianベースの ARM 開発環境を Vine Linux 5.2 で使う

  1.  ATDEのVMWare イメージをダウンロード
  2. 分割されたvmdkファイルをディスクのイメージに変換
  3. LVMの構成を確認
  4. kpartx
  5. 試しにAndroidをビルド